I've seen serial numbers with letters and dashes at least.

Although the quote below from AC No: 45-2E "Identification and Registration Marking" is for identification plate requirements for aircraft built from spare or surplus parts, I think it would be the same for other experimental airplanes.
"6.4.2 You may assign any serial number if it is clear that the manufacturer who builds the same model of aircraft did not assign an identical number. You should add a letter prefix or suffix, such as your name or initials, to the serial number to provide positive identification."

Here is one with a dash (Piper, with the model number as a prefix):
